Innersection ‘Behind The Movie’ video

Surf filmmaker Taylor Steele has just released a behind-the-scenes video on his new movie, Innersection.

The video charts the difficulties and the wonders of making this noteworthy film that saw 25 surfers team up with 25 directors, creating a smorgasbord of tones, aesthetics and styles.

It features the likes of Tofino cold water surfer Peter Devries teaming up with Jeremy Koreski; Hawaiian ripper John John Florence shot through the eyes of Reagan Ritchie; and Josh Kerr filmed by Jimmy Graham.

Says Steele: "On paper, it seemed great that it was going to be a lot easier on me: I was just going to work with the filmmakers and give me my two cents but in the end, logistically, it was the toughest thing I've ever done."
